Transaction

9882b7655afdef3ddbd36b3485eb0fd3ccd7a28af1177ca7f7eb3ff0d5b66d10
290,074 confirmations
Timestamp
1601645185
Block650,925
Fee23,520 sats
Fee rate105.9 sats/vB
view on mempool.space

Inputs & Outputs